GHANNAM HAUNTS THE ROBINS IN LATE SHOW

LEWES 1 CARSHALTON A 3
By Paul Griffiths

CARSHALTON Athletic scored two stoppage-time goals to see off Lewes in an entertaining battle of Rooks and Robins at the Dripping Pan.
Shae Hutchinson fired the home side in front in the first half, only for former Lewes man Nabeel Ghannam to level.
But with a draw looking likely, the Robins stole the points with both Bryan Ifeanyi and Tommy Bradford netting.
Lewes looked dangerous on the break and they caught out the Robins on 37 minutes when Hutchinson drew Mackenzie Foley off his line and fired home.
